Handover: Kestrel kiosk watchdog. It restarts the shell if the heartbeat file goes stale >30s. Plugin authors: your plugin must not block the render thread, or the watchdog kills the whole app and blames you in the logs. Tunables live in `watchdog.toml`; don't touch `grace_ms` without telling Omar. Crash loops trip a 5-minute backoff. Full plugin-side requirements and the heartbeat contract are documented on the internal wiki page here.

wiki page, kahog-hahig: https://vault.zemvargrid.internal/display/deploy/repo/settings/merge_requests/job/settings/6f3b933774dbc5320a4daa18

### Step 4: Repoint the fuel report job

After the Haulmark fleet database moves to the new cluster, the nightly fuel-usage report in Tankline must be repointed before its next scheduled run. Disable the job, update the connection settings, and run a dry pass against one depot to confirm totals match the legacy output. Once verified, re-enable the schedule. The values the job should run with after migration are listed below.

config for bahop-baduf:
[kasion]
team = lamath
access_code = ac_d807e5
host = kasion.paliqcloud.corp
port = 4000
owner = julix.tamvan
peer = frair.qorvelsoft.local

### Runbook: FD leak hunt — Ledgerhop API

When Ledgerhop starts creeping toward its descriptor ceiling (alert: `fd_usage_high`), don't restart right away — we need the evidence. Snapshot the open-descriptor table on the worst pod, then diff against a healthy one. The leak has historically lived in the export worker's temp-file path.

Hold the release train until the snapshot is captured. The profiler settings used for the hunt are listed below.

deployment values, bahop-tahog:
[kasvan]
port = 11211
team = kasdor
host = kasvan.orvexforge.example
region = lower-3
access_code = ac_76e68d
timeout_ms = 2000

Subject: Digest scheduling — who owns it now

Hey all, and welcome to the new folks!

Quick housekeeping note: ownership of the Mailmoth batch digest scheduler has moved. That's the service that bundles notifications and fires them off on each tenant's preferred cadence. If a digest lands late, duplicates, or skips a cycle, don't guess — go straight to the new owner. All questions and escalations now go to the person named below.

signatory, yahog-badug: Quenix Ulaael